From e572c63c7d1ea508710f3a2d81934147841f5733 Mon Sep 17 00:00:00 2001 From: Josa Gesell Date: Sun, 19 Feb 2023 10:27:15 +0100 Subject: [PATCH] fix: execute autocmds correctly (#2375) --- lua/telescope/mappings.lua | 2 +- lua/telescope/pickers.lua | 2 +- 2 files changed, 2 insertions(+), 2 deletions(-) diff --git a/lua/telescope/mappings.lua b/lua/telescope/mappings.lua index 60ccc27..cf6085e 100644 --- a/lua/telescope/mappings.lua +++ b/lua/telescope/mappings.lua @@ -348,7 +348,7 @@ mappings.execute_keymap = function(prompt_bufnr, keymap_identifier) assert(key_func, string.format("Unsure of how we got this failure: %s %s", prompt_bufnr, keymap_identifier)) key_func(prompt_bufnr) - vim.api.nvim_exec_autocmds("User TelescopeKeymap", {}) + vim.api.nvim_exec_autocmds("User", { pattern = "TelescopeKeymap" }) end mappings.clear = function(prompt_bufnr) diff --git a/lua/telescope/pickers.lua b/lua/telescope/pickers.lua index 5019abf..40419ad 100644 --- a/lua/telescope/pickers.lua +++ b/lua/telescope/pickers.lua @@ -344,7 +344,7 @@ function Picker:find() self.original_win_id = a.nvim_get_current_win() -- User autocmd run it before create Telescope window - vim.api.nvim_exec_autocmds("User TelescopeFindPre", {}) + vim.api.nvim_exec_autocmds("User", { pattern = "TelescopeFindPre" }) -- Create three windows: -- 1. Prompt window